    Signing only prevents your from running unsigned code on a device that checks the signature. BlackBerry could at best prevent a modified version from running on their phone. No other phone would check the signature and so it would run on other phones regardless.

    AFAIK, AV on mobile use mainly a white list (plus probably a checksum based engine) to detect abnormal/suspicious apps.
    Since the app has been modified (a bit would suffice), the checksum will not match, thus the alert.
    Now, good luck to know if it's only the patch or if there's some more extra "features" within the app.
